OVERVIEW

This position will provide administrative support to the Compliance and Licensing divisions, including data entry for complaints and inspections, tracking Compliance Inspector self-initiated work, closing inspections and complaints, correspondence between staff, licensees, and registrants, answering telephones, and responding to email inquiries. This position requires advanced office and administrative support services and proficiency in modern office practices and equipment necessary to perform diverse administrative functions.

This position must handle difficult individuals professionally. Responsibilities require the use of independent judgment, initiative, and discretion to make determinations on a range of matters.

JOB DESCRIPTION

This is a classification in the Office & Administrative Support Job Family which provides office and administrative support to an agency, program, or operational unit requiring operation of office equipment and knowledge of office processes and diverse clerical functions. This job family is distinguished by its contributory role in meeting operational, production, and/or processing needs. This is advanced office and administrative support work providing assistance to an agency and/or the public requiring advanced office and administrative support services requiring a proficient knowledge of modern office practices and office equipment necessary to perform diverse administrative functions.

Responsibilities require using independent judgment, initiative, and discretion to make determinations on varied matters.
